What Is Asynchronous Transfer Mode
Asynchronous transfer mode or ATM is usually a cell based switching strategy that has delivered an evolution in the communication services right now and are relevant to interconnecting computer systems. This encompasses a lot of superb functions that can operate on many LAN and WAN links for businesses in Hobart.
Many of us are acquainted with the term ATM, however how many actually understand everything about its operation or how it runs? We hardly actually understand exactly what this abbreviation means. Well ATM particularly stands for asynchronous transfer mode and is often defined as a traditional cell centered switching approach that specifically uses asynchronous time division multiplexing which allows transforming unique data into specific sized cells or cell relay and gives distinct data link layer services that specifically run on OSI Layer 1 physical links. Oftentimes people mistake it for packet switched networks like the Internet Protocol or Ethernet where different sized small packets are used for data transfer.
ATM or asynchronous transfer mode typically possesses properties of both varieties of networking. This means that it can be employed in each of circuit switched as well as packet switched networking. This permits it to act as the ideal solution to a wide range of data transfer. It is also very suitable for real time media transport. The model that is particularly employed in this specific method of data transfer is generally connection focused, thus easily joining both end points with virtual circuit prior to the data starting to transmit.
Asynchronous transfer mode technology will easily be employed for mainly LAN and WAN connections. ATM also has several other special features which are discussed in brief as listed here:
ATM easily provides excellent transmission speeds for both WAN and LAN links by simply enabling distributed applications of high power which previously could only be employed in a LAN network but was unsuccessful on WAN systems.
As far as traffic is concerned, ATM specifically employs a virtual network for driving data within different sites. In addition to point to point data transmission, ATM is also useful where a single transmitter and a number of receiver services are concerned because of its multicasting facility.
